What it is

A new 230-acre wellness retreat with 22 rooms; an outpost of Nobu; on-staff experts on nutrition, yoga, and fitness; a garden spa; private golf course; and a lagoon pool.

What it isn't

For kids. Guests must be 16 and older, which translates to a truly serene environment.

What we think

Palm Springs became a star-studded getaway decades ago for good reason: the town enacted a law that would prohibit paparazzi from taking images without consent. And while that serene feeling has faded from the thronged town itself, pure and peaceful bliss can be found at the new Sensei Porcupine Creek—thanks to lush manicured gardens and a landscape that seems to stretch all the way to the San Jacinto mountains. Each and every guest room feels hush-hush and private, from the 300 to 400 square-foot Estate Rooms—which have soaring open beam ceilings and a color palette of blonde woods and whites—to the Villas, which are enormous (with 2,700-4,500 square foot floor plans) and tricked out with gas fireplaces, patios, and tech-forward kitchens. Either way, expect luxe touches ranging from Dyson Supersonic hair dryers to linen bathrobes ideal for raiding the honor bar.

Restaurants & Bars

Sensei by Nobu - The ever-changing dining menu includes Sensei’s nutritional philosophy and classic dishes by Nobu.

Location

An enormous plot abutting the foothills in tony Rancho Mirage, about a 20-minute drive from Palm Springs proper. Be sure to book in advance to visit Sunnylands, the stunning 1966 winter estate of the Annenberg family—publishers of everything from TV Guide to Seventeen.
